diff options
author | Johannes Hofmann <Johannes.Hofmann@gmx.de> | 2009-05-20 09:49:16 +0200 |
---|---|---|
committer | Johannes Hofmann <Johannes.Hofmann@gmx.de> | 2009-05-20 09:49:16 +0200 |
commit | df5384ff38ee2c62cf9f038a7d4b8c5b6e7e62b2 (patch) | |
tree | 1f0e987e64abf31b74800dc1113abcc21c043b47 /src/GipfelWidget.H | |
parent | b669f825944b8f487e9cadd15dff59fcfad6cfe5 (diff) |
factor out ScanImage class
Diffstat (limited to 'src/GipfelWidget.H')
-rw-r--r-- | src/GipfelWidget.H | 9 |
1 files changed, 2 insertions, 7 deletions
diff --git a/src/GipfelWidget.H b/src/GipfelWidget.H index 24d0bb6..2e440c5 100644 --- a/src/GipfelWidget.H +++ b/src/GipfelWidget.H @@ -14,6 +14,7 @@ #include "Panorama.H" #include "ImageMetaData.H" +#include "ScanImage.H" class GipfelWidget : public Fl_Group { private: @@ -37,12 +38,6 @@ class GipfelWidget : public Fl_Group { void set_labels(Hills *v); int get_rel_track_width(Hill *m); - static int get_pixel_nearest(Fl_Image *img, double x, double y, - int *r, int *g, int *b); - static int get_pixel_bicubic(Fl_Image *img, double x, double y, - int *r, int *g, int *b); - static int get_pixel(Fl_Image *img, int x, int y, - int *r, int *g, int *b); static void find_peak_cb(Fl_Widget *o, void *f); public: @@ -91,7 +86,7 @@ class GipfelWidget : public Fl_Group { void set_distortion_params(double k0, double k1, double x0); Hills *get_mountains() { return pan->get_mountains(); }; int comp_params(); - int get_pixel(GipfelWidget::sample_mode_t, + int get_pixel(ScanImage::mode_t m, double a_alph, double a_nick, int *r, int *g, int *b); int get_distortion_profile_name(char *buf, int buflen); int save_distortion_params(const char *prof_name, int force); |